Transaction 11086315515b287df527e903bd356f743b08e09601329f664d72609d4fbbf904
1 Input
1 Output
-
11086315515b287df527e903bd356f743b08e09601329f664d72609d4fbbf904:0
- value
- 180104
- script pubkey
- OP_0 OP_PUSHBYTES_20 32abde5e5d6c0964b66278f0d33c8f992166c23b
- address
- bc1qx24auhjadsykfdnz0rcdx0y0nyskds3muvkp6h